A simple example that controls limited indoor and outdoor lighting in the evening


Let's consider a scenario where a person lives in a neighborhood that is not so well lit. In winter, the temperatures are usually extreme in cities such as Chicago and the sun usually sets around 5 p.m. The poorly lit neighborhood along with the cold weather makes it difficult for a person to enter their home.

We will build a simple solution that turns on a light (that can be either an outdoor or indoor hallway light) that speeds up the process of entering a building.

Prepare for lift off

In this example, we will make use of PowerSwitch Tail 2 (sold by Adafruit Industries: http://www.adafruit.com/product/268) to turn on/off the lights.

The Powerswitch tail is rated to control appliances rated to operate at 110V and it can switch resistive loads up to 15A. The PowerSwitch Tail 2 can switch on/off appliances when it is activated by a 3-12V DC signal.
